Head to https://squarespace.com/seanallen to save 10% off your first purchase of a website or domain using code SEANALLEN.
I run through 31 tips and tricks for Xcode to improve your productivity and efficiency. Without a doubt, you will learn something new about Xcode today 😀.
This video was created in Xcode 14.
Show Build Times Command:
defaults write com.apple.dt.Xcode ShowBuildOperationDuration -bool YES
iOS Developer Courses
https://seanallen.teachable.com/
Twitter:
https://twitter.com/seanallen_dev
Hired.com:
https://hired.com/x/1n01g
Book and learning recommendations that help out the channel if you decide to purchase (Affiliate Links):
Paul Hudson's Hacking With Swift:
https://gumroad.com/a/762098803
Donny Wals - Combine:
https://gumroad.com/a/909014131
Mark Moeyken’s SwiftUI Books:
www.bigmountainstudio.com/swiftui-views-book/fzc51
Objc.io Books (Thinking in SwiftUI & Advanced Swift):
https://gumroad.com/a/656585843
Ray Wenderlich Books:
https://store.raywenderlich.com/a/20866/link/1
#swift #softwaredeveloper #iosdeveloper
Timestamps:
0:00 - Optional Parameters & Shortcuts
0:31 - Multiline Cursor Editing
0:47 - Vertical Selection
1:16 - Code Folding & Line Numbers
1:41 - Spell Check Your Code
2:03 - Refactor - Rename
2:23 - Edit All in Scope
2:59 - Slow Animations
3:28 - Record Videos & Animated GIFs
4:01 - 3D App Model (Views)
4:40 - Wireless Device - Run App
5:12 - SwiftUI Preview Variants
6:00 - Curly Brace Auto Indent
6:23 - Fix Indentation
6:47 - See Curly Brace Scope
7:05 - Quickly Adjust Text Size
7:18 - Quick Refactor - Extract Subview
7:58 - Reminders - #warning & #error
8:56 - Problem Solver - Clean & Build
9:20 - Show How Long Your Project Takes to Build
9:51 - Show Build Timeline - Find Issues
10:49 - Single Asset App Icon
11:19 - Test Flight Feedback in Xcode
11:51 - App Uses Non Exempt Encryption
13:11 - Open File or Method Quickly
13:41 - Xcode Theme Customization
14:21 - Document Your Code Quickly
15:12 - Open Apple Documentation
15:52 - Minimap
16:19 - Editor Management (Multiple Editors)
17:19 - Hover Panels